DD 0l   PSYCHO-THERAPY (EP 160)

(Considerations which apply to healing in general.) The esoteric Christian concept and practice of psychotherapy encompasses a complete range of healing. Not limited to treating problems within the personality, a true psycho­therapist is concerned with the noetical, psychical and physical well-being of human beings. An inspiring psycho­therapist must train himself in many fields: self-conscious use of etheric vitality (as the four states of ether), the ability to visualize, comprehensive knowledge of human ana­tomy including the etheric doubles, understanding the sub­consciousness, and awareness of Divine Laws. A psycho-thera­pist is first and foremost a humble Researcher of Truth whose effectiveness in the healing process (not considering himself a "healer", but rather a worthy conduit for the Holy Spirit) depends on the purity of his heart and con­sciousness. Motivated by compassion, understanding and above all, love, he values a friend in need as a Spirit-Soul-Ego, in the Common Selfhood, with time-place-space difficulties to be resolved and evolved from.
